深入探讨以太坊BLS钱包:安全性、功能及其在D

                                随着区块链技术的迅速发展,以太坊作为一个智能合约平台,其相关技术也在不断演变。其中,BLS(Boneh-Lynn-Shacham)钱包的出现,为以太坊的安全性和使用体验提供了新的可能性。本文将对以太坊BLS钱包进行深入探讨,包括其原理、优势、应用场景及实际使用中的注意事项。同时,我们还将回答一些可能与该主题相关的问题,让您能够更加全面地理解这一技术。

                                BLS钱包的基本概念

                                BLS(Boneh-Lynn-Shacham)是一种基于椭圆曲线密码学的签名方案,其独特之处在于可以将多个签名合并为一个签名。这种功能在多个用户共同操作的场景中非常有用,比如在去中心化金融(DeFi)项目中,多个用户的操作需要联合形成一个最终的结果。BLS钱包便是利用这种签名机制,来提高钱包安全性和多重签名的效率。

                                BLS钱包的工作原理

                                在传统的钱包中,每个账号都有一个公钥和私钥,但BLS钱包通过其特有的签名机制,允许用户以更为灵活和高效的方式进行交易。

                                具体来说,BLS签名可以将多个用户的签名聚合成一个签名,这意味着如果有N个用户联合发起一个事务,他们可以在只使用一个签名的情况下完成这个事务。这不仅减少了交易的复杂性,还在一定程度上提高了安全性,因为攻击者需要破解多个用户的私钥才能伪造交易。

                                BLS钱包的优势

                                与传统钱包相比,BLS钱包具有多方面的优势:

                                • 提高安全性:通过聚合签名,可以减少单个私钥被泄露带来的风险。
                                • 减少交易费用:由于只需要一个签名,整个交易过程中的数据量大幅减少,从而降低了交易费用。
                                • 增强隐私保护:聚合签名使得外界更难追踪这些交易,增加了用户的隐私。
                                • 便捷的多重签名管理:用户可以更方便地管理多个账户,特别是在DeFi应用中需要多方签字时。

                                如何使用BLS钱包

                                使用BLS钱包并不复杂,用户只需要进行以下几个步骤:

                                1. 创建钱包:用户可以在支持BLS钱包的区块链应用中通过简单的界面或命令行创建钱包。
                                2. 生成密钥对:系统将会生成一对公钥和私钥,用户需要安全地保存私钥。
                                3. 进行交易:在进行交易时,用户可以通过会议或多方确认的方式来生成聚合签名。
                                4. 提交事务:将聚合签名和交易信息一起提交到区块链网络。

                                BLS钱包在DeFi中的应用场景

                                在去中心化金融(DeFi)领域,BLS钱包的应用场景非常广泛。例如,多个用户希望共同投资某个项目或者参与流动性挖掘。通常情况下,所有参与者的交易信息和签名都需要被提交,传统的钱包会导致交易复杂性提高,甚至增加操作的出错率。而使用BLS钱包,所有用户的签名可以在后台进行聚合,最终只需要提交一个签名即可完成整个交易。

                                可能相关的问题

                                1. BLS钱包与传统多重签名钱包的区别是什么?

                                传统的多重签名钱包需要使用多个独立的签名来确认一笔交易,通常需要设置一个规则,比如“三个中的两个”或“五个中的三个”来发起交易。而BLS钱包通过聚合签名,将多个用户的签名合并为一个,使得整个过程更加简洁明了。在效率和安全性方面,BLS钱包一般优于传统多重签名钱包。

                                2. 如何保证BLS钱包的安全?

                                尽管BLS钱包在理论上提供了更高的安全性,但在实际使用中,用户仍然需要采取一些措施来确保安全:

                                • 保管好私钥:私钥是访问钱包的唯一凭据,必须妥善保管。
                                • 启用双重验证:在可能的情况下,启用双重验证以增加额外的安全层。
                                • 定期更新软件:保持钱包软件的最新版本以防止潜在技术漏洞。
                                • 使用硬件钱包:考虑将BLS钱包的私钥存储在硬件钱包中,从而增加安全性。

                                3. BLS钱包的未来发展趋势是什么?

                                随着区块链技术的不断发展,对BLS钱包的需求也将不断上升。其应用不仅限于DeFi,还可以扩展到其他领域,如身份验证、投票机制等。未来,我们可能会看到更多基于BLS的解决方案出现,尤其是在治理和去中心化应用方面。此外,随着技术的成熟,其用户体验也将不断,更多用户将能够享受到BLS钱包带来的便利。

                                4. 社区对BLS钱包的接受度如何?

                                在区块链社区,BLS签名已经获得了一定程度的认可。许多项目开始探索BLS钱包的应用。随着DeFi和其他去中心化应用的普及,越来越多的用户会开始关注并采纳这种新技术。当然,对于BLS钱包的使用教育以及传播也是至关重要的,只有让更多人了解其优势和用法,才能真正推动这一技术的发展。

                                综上所述,以太坊BLS钱包作为一个新兴的技术解决方案,不仅提高了安全性和效率,还为用户提供了更为便捷的操作体验。在DeFi和其他领域的广泛应用,必将推动区块链技术的进一步发展。希望通过本文,您对BLS钱包有了更全面的认知和理解。

                                                
                                                    
                                                author

                                                Appnox App

                                                content here', making it look like readable English. Many desktop publishing is packages and web page editors now use

                                                      related post

                                                                    leave a reply